Linux是一种广泛使用的操作系统内核,它是自由和开放源代码软件的代表。Linux操作系统有许多不同的发行版,如Ubuntu、Fedora、CentOS等。Nginx是一个开源的高性能的HTTP和反向代理服务器,用来处理静态文件、邮件代理(IMAP/POP3)和反向代理等。在Linux系统中,默认端口是指通过TCP/IP网络连接到服务器应用程序时,服务器应用程序监听的端口号。每一个网络应用程序至少
原创
2024-04-11 10:02:08
80阅读
1 应用场景我们经常会遇到在同一台服务器建立多个Web站点的情况,普遍的做法是为不同的站点配置不同的端口,这样就可以用IP:Port的形式访问。但是用IP访问毕竟不方便,不生动,不容易记忆。那么,我们可以给每个站点绑定不同的域名。(在这里我们仅谈公网情况)即使我们只有一个域名,我们可以设置多个二级域名,使用Nginx很容易实现。2 基本要求首先,要有一个自己能管理的域名,比如我有一个 51cto.
转载
2024-03-18 20:50:36
169阅读
什么是集群?通俗点理解就是好多计算机(服务器)组成一个计算机(服务器)小队,但是对外显只有一个计算机(服务器)我们为什么需要集群?传统的web访问,压力大,响应请求的时间长,单点故障会有一部分用户无法访问网站部署集群之后!一台服务器宕机了可以直接切换到另一台,不会影响网站的访问,⽤户处理速度也得到提升部署nginx集群需要什么?1)VIP: ⼀个IP地址 2)分发器: nginx 3)数据服务
转载
2024-06-19 22:10:35
666阅读
nginx图解 Nginx正向Nginx正向使用场景并不多见。
需求场景1:
如果在机房中,只有一台机器可以联网,其他机器只有内网,内网的机器想用使用yum安装软件包,在能能联网的机器上配置一个正向即可。Nginx正向配置文件server {
listen 80 default_server;
resolver 119.29.2
转载
2024-06-10 21:48:12
50阅读
在Linux系统中,著名的开源操作系统之一是Red Hat Enterprise Linux(RHEL),其常用的标志是一顶红色的帽子,因此也被称为“红帽”。在网络中,每台计算机设备都有许多不同的端口用于与其他设备进行通信。这些端口号是为不同类型的服务和通信保留的。
在Linux系统中,一些默认端口是由操作系统或特定应用程序预留的,用于实现不同类型的服务。这些默认端口通常是事先设置好的,以便用户
原创
2024-03-06 09:59:27
104阅读
在Linux系统下,管理员一般会遇到一个问题,就是希望使用HTTPS协议来加密通信,但是又不知道如何更改默认的HTTPS端口。在大多数情况下,HTTP使用的是80端口,而HTTPS使用的是443端口。然而,在一些特殊情况下,我们可能需要更改默认的HTTPS端口。
在Linux系统中,默认的HTTPS端口是443,而要更改默认的端口,可以通过修改配置文件来实现。在Linux系统中,最流行的Web服
原创
2024-05-28 11:12:41
365阅读
安装相关文件python环境(看情况使用)pip install virtualenv # 如果已安装则跳过
cd /var/virtualenvs
python -m venv flask # 新建flask虚拟环境
source flask/bin/activate # 激活flask虚拟环境(退出虚拟环境:deactivate)
cd /var/www/flask
pip insta
用远程工具连接我们上次
原创
2023-06-03 20:53:59
673阅读
用远程工具连接我们上次购买的机器,这里我要介绍一个知识点,博主使用的工具是 MobaXterm,这个工具有一
原创
精选
2023-10-25 09:25:33
286阅读
aio这种逻辑一般只能在磁盘io上实现
绑定8颗cpu中的后4颗,从0开始
掩码为
4、0001 0000
5、0010 0000
6、0100 0000
7、1000 0000
看哪个进程运行在哪个cpu上
ps axo comm,pid,psr | grep nginx
watch -n.5 'ps axo comm,pid,psr | grep nginx'动态观测0.5秒这个命令的执行结果
# Docker Nginx 默认映射端口实现指南
## 引言
在本文中,我将向您展示如何使用Docker容器来实现Nginx的默认端口映射。这是一个常见的需求,因为默认情况下,没有端口映射,我们无法从主机访问Nginx容器中运行的网站。通过本文,您将学习到如何通过几个简单的步骤来实现这个需求。
## 整体流程
下面的表格展示了实现“Docker Nginx 默认映射端口”的整体流程:
|
原创
2023-10-25 04:49:07
132阅读
nginx 解压目录下的 conf 目录下的 nginx.conf 修改对应端口
转载
2021-08-13 11:38:51
3601阅读
nginx安装ssl模块 查看nginx安装的模块停止nginx服务./nginx -s stop进入nginx解压目录,重新编译nginxcd /usr/local/nginx/nginx-1.17.6
// --prefix指定nginx的安装目录
./configure --prefix=/usr/local/nginx/nginx-config --with-http_stub
转载
2024-05-29 08:18:19
1172阅读
Linux中的SCP(Secure Copy)是一种常用的文件传输工具,可以实现远程主机间的文件传输。在使用SCP时,如果不指定端口号,默认情况下会采用22号端口进行传输。SCP是一个安全的协议,通过加密的方式保护文件在传输过程中的安全性,因此在实际应用中被广泛使用。
在Linux系统中,SCP的默认端口号是22。这是因为SCP是基于SSH(Secure Shell)协议的,而SSH的默认端口号
原创
2024-03-28 10:21:30
1615阅读
在Linux系统中,Memcached是一个高性能的分布式内存对象缓存系统,用于减轻数据库负载并加速动态Web应用程序。在使用Memcached时,我们需要连接到指定的端口来与Memcached服务器进行通信。而在Linux系统中,Memcached的默认端口号是11211。
当我们在Linux系统中安装和配置Memcached时,通常会使用默认端口号11211来进行连接。这意味着我们可以通过指
原创
2024-04-23 10:06:14
103阅读
在使用Linux系统搭建Web服务器的过程中,经常会涉及到MySQL数据库的使用。而MySQL数据库的默认端口号是3306。在连接MySQL数据库时,必须指定端口号为3306才能顺利进行通信。但是有时候在Linux系统中,可能会遇到无法连接MySQL数据库的情况,这时就需要检查端口号是否设置正确。
在Linux系统中,MySQL数据库的配置文件通常是在/etc/mysql/my.cnf中。我们可
原创
2024-04-16 09:54:03
99阅读
Linux系统下使用SFTP进行文件传输是一种安全、可靠的方式。SFTP是SSH协议(Secure Shell)的一个子协议,与FTP(File Transfer Protocol)相比,SFTP具有更高的安全性,所有的数据传输都是加密的,密码也不会明文传输。
在Linux系统上使用SFTP进行文件传输时,默认端口是22。端口号是系统中区分不同网络应用的标识,端口号为22表示该应用是SSH服务。
原创
2024-04-12 10:20:40
1006阅读
在Linux操作系统中,FTP(File Transfer Protocol)是一种常见的文件传输协议,通过FTP可以快速方便地在不同计算机之间传输文件。在使用FTP的过程中,我们通常需要连接到服务器的FTP端口。但是,许多人可能并不清楚,在Linux中FTP的默认端口是什么。
在Linux系统中,默认的FTP端口是21。这意味着,当我们要连接到一个FTP服务器时,我们需要在FTP客户端中指定端
原创
2024-04-16 10:57:38
193阅读
在使用Linux系统中,常常会涉及到Redis这个开源的内存数据库。而在使用Redis的过程中,我们通常会遇到需要修改默认端口的情况。
Redis默认的端口号是6379,这个端口号是Redis服务器用来与客户端建立连接的通信端口。但是有时候,出于安全考虑或者其他需求,我们需要将Redis的端口号修改为其他不容易被猜测到的端口号。
要修改Redis的默认端口号,首先需要找到Redis的配置文件。
原创
2024-04-02 10:52:28
61阅读
记录一下看黑马web课的时候看windows选手部署只要解压运行exe就部署好了,那一瞬间忘了怎么在macos上操作,这里记录下Nginx常用命令先复习下部署nginx时可能会用到的命令# 启动nginx
nginx
# 启动时权限不够就sudo
sudo nginx
# 查看nginx占用端口
ps -ef|grep nginx
# 查看端口占用情况
lsof -i:8080
# 查看ngi
转载
2024-08-27 12:19:31
264阅读